FURIA in IEM Chengdu 2025 semifinals after victory over The MongolZ

News
Nov 07
50 views 3 mins read

The Brazilian team FURIA continues its confident run at IEM Chengdu 2025, securing a convincing 2:0 victory over The MongolZ. The South American lineup displayed disciplined play, once again proving their status as one of the tournament’s main contenders.

Tournament context

IEM Chengdu 2025 is a prestigious event in the Intel Extreme Masters series, held in Chengdu, China, from November 3 to 9. Sixteen teams are competing for a $1,000,000 prize pool and valuable VRS points, which influence global rankings and qualification for the next CS2 Major. The playoff format is Single Elimination (Bo3) — every loss means elimination from the tournament.

How the match unfolded — FURIA vs The MongolZ

FURIA advanced past The MongolZ with little difficulty, winning both maps through consistent team play and the individual brilliance of Danil “molodoy” Golubenko.

  1. Mirage (The MongolZ pick) — 13:5. The Mongolian side attempted to enforce an aggressive pace, but the Brazilians took control from the first rounds. KSCERATO and molodoy dominated in duels, while FURIA’s defense operated flawlessly.
  2. Overpass (FURIA pick) — 13:10. The MongolZ put up a solid fight, particularly on the T side, but YEIKINDAR and yuurih consistently denied their comeback attempts, securing the series victory.

Player of the Match — Danil “molodoy” Golubenko.

  • K–D: 36–22
  • ADR: 86.9
  • Rating 3.0: 1.57

The Ukrainian prodigy once again became the driving force for FURIA — his aggressive yet composed style provided the team with the edge needed to win on both maps.

VRS results

  1. FURIA: +2 pt (1956 → 1958) — remain at #2 in the world rankings
  2. The MongolZ: –28 pt (1915 → 1887) — drop to #5

What’s next for the teams

FURIA will face Falcons tomorrow, November 8, in the semifinals — a true test of their consistency and potential ahead of a possible grand final appearance at IEM Chengdu 2025. Meanwhile, The MongolZ end their tournament run in 5th–6th place, earning $12,500 in prize money and losing their chance to fight for the title.

Match summary

The Brazilian FURIA once again demonstrated their formidable form, defeating The MongolZ in a clean 2:0 sweep. FalleN’s team showcased maturity, coordination, and well-executed teamwork. Up next lies a tough challenge against Falcons, which will decide one of the finalists of IEM Chengdu 2025.

As for The MongolZ, their journey ends with a respectable performance — they proved once again that they can compete with the world’s best, though this time they fell just short of reaching the semifinals.
